Patio mudjacking is a process used to level uneven or sinking concrete surfaces, such as patios, walkways, or driveways. Over time, soil beneath these surfaces can shift, settle, or wash away, causing the concrete to become cracked, tilted, or uneven. During mudjacking, a mixture of soil, cement, and other materials is injected beneath the affected area through small holes. This lifts and stabilizes the concrete, restoring a smooth, level surface without the need for complete replacement.

This service is especially helpful for addressing common problems like cracked or sunken patios that create tripping hazards or make outdoor spaces less functional. It can also improve the appearance of a property and prevent further damage caused by water pooling or shifting soil. Homeowners often turn to mudjacking when their concrete surfaces have become uneven due to soil movement, frost heaves, or poor initial installation. It provides a practical solution to restore the integrity and safety of outdoor living spaces.

What is patio mudjacking? Patio mudjacking is a process that involves injecting a specialized mixture beneath sunken or uneven concrete slabs to lift and stabilize them, restoring a level surface.

How do I know if my patio needs mudjacking? Signs include sinking, cracking, or uneven surfaces on the patio that affect safety and appearance, indicating that professional assessment may be needed.

Are there alternatives to mudjacking for patio repairs? Yes, options such as patio replacement or epoxy injection exist, but mudjacking is often a less invasive and more cost-effective method for leveling existing slabs.

What types of patios can be repaired with mudjacking? Mudjacking can be used on various concrete patios, including those made of concrete slabs, stamped concrete, or exposed aggregate surfaces.
